| Measurement |
Description |
Measurement Unit |
Interpretation |
| CPU_0_core_voltage |
Indicates the current voltage of CPU core 0 of the NetScaler device. |
Volts |
The CPU core voltage must be within the range of 1.08V to 1.65V. |
| CPU_1_core_voltage |
Indicates the current voltage of CPU core 1 of the NetScaler device. |
Volts |
| CPU_fan_0_speed |
Indicates the current speed of the CPU fan 0. |
Rpm |
The speed of the fan must be within the range of 4000 to 6000 rpm. |
